The Ukrainian authorities have officially offered Poland assistance in conducting an on-site investigation of the crash site of an aircraft in the village of Tarnawa-Kolonia in the Lublin Voivodeship.

According to a Ukrinform correspondent, this was announced during a briefing by Grzegorz Trusewicz, head of the District Prosecutor’s Office in Lublin.

“We have received an official request from the Ukrainian side to provide assistance during the inspection [of the crash site], as these are specialists with the most experience in handling such incidents. This request is currently under review, and they may arrive here and, together with Polish authorities, help identify the object that entered Polish airspace,” the prosecutor said.

He clarified that the Ukrainian authorities initiated this cooperation by sending an official letter to the Polish authorities.

Reporting on the incident, he noted that around 4 a.m. (local time), a resident of the Biłgoraj County in the Lublin Voivodeship alerted emergency services to a loud explosion. Police were the first to arrive at the scene, where they located the crash site of the unidentified object.
